The Unforgettable Melody of Love and Tragedy

Prepare to be swept away by the mesmerizing symphony of love and destiny that unfolds in the grand tale of "Titanic." Set in the year 1912, the story revolves around the lives of two individuals from different walks of life who board the magnificent RMS Titanic. Rose DeWitt Bukater, a young woman bound by societal expectations, embarks on the voyage alongside her wealthy fiancé, Caledon "Cal" Hockley, while Jack Dawson, a free-spirited artist, wins a third-class ticket in a fateful poker game.

As fate intertwines their paths, Rose and Jack find themselves drawn together in an enchanting friendship that defies the boundaries imposed by society. Against the backdrop of the majestic ship, their bond deepens, and a breathtaking romance blossoms. However, their love is not without its challenges, for the rigid constraints of social class and the impending disaster lurking on the horizon threaten to tear them apart.

Brimming with heart-stirring moments, breathtaking encounters, and thought-provoking dilemmas, "Titanic" immerses us in the dazzling opulence of the ship's upper-class society, juxtaposed with the hardships faced by those in steerage. As the story unravels, secrets are unveiled, loyalty is tested, and lives hang in the balance.

The Making of an Oscar-Winning Masterpiece

Behind the creation of "Titanic" lies a fascinating tale of dedication, ambition, and technical wizardry. Directed, written, produced, and co-edited by the visionary James Cameron, the film took audiences on an immersive journey back in time to the ill-fated voyage of the RMS Titanic in 1912. Cameron's fascination with shipwrecks laid the foundation for this magnum opus, where a mesmerizing love story intertwined with human loss strikes a poignant chord with viewers.

Production on "Titanic" commenced on September 1, 1995, when Cameron embarked on a journey to capture actual footage of the Titanic wreck. The modern-day scenes aboard the research vessel Akademik Mstislav Keldysh were also shot on location, lending an authentic touch to the haunting exploration of the ship's remnants.

In their quest to recreate the iconic vessel, the production employed a combination of scale models, computer-generated imagery, and a stunning reconstruction of the Titanic built at Baja Studios. The attention to detail and meticulous craftsmanship brought the ill-fated ship back to life, lending every frame an unparalleled level of realism.

"Titanic" made history with its release on December 19, 1997. Garnering critical acclaim and enormous commercial success, the film received eleven Academy Awards, including Best Picture and Best Director for James Cameron. Its astounding initial worldwide gross of over $1.84 billion shattered records and marked the first film to surpass the billion-dollar mark. The film's emotional depth, breathtaking visual effects, and stellar performances earned it a place in the hearts of millions.

From the brilliant ensemble cast, featuring Kate Winslet, Leonardo DiCaprio, and Gloria Stuart, to the awe-inspiring production values and Cameron's directorial prowess, "Titanic" remains an enduring testament to the power and impact of artistic vision. It propelled James Cameron's career to new heights and solidified the film's reputation as an unforgettable cinematic masterpiece.

The Stellar Cast of "Titanic"

Within the esteemed ensemble cast of "Titanic," a multitude of talent brought their characters to life, captivating audiences around the world with their exceptional performances:

Kate Winslet as Rose DeWitt Bukater: Winslet portrays the spirited and determined Rose, whose struggle against societal expectations leads her to embark on a life-changing journey aboard the Titanic. Known for her remarkable range of roles, Winslet has enchanted audiences in films such as "Eternal Sunshine of the Spotless Mind" (2004), "The Reader" (2008), and "Steve Jobs" (2015).

Leonardo DiCaprio as Jack Dawson: DiCaprio embodies the charismatic Jack, a free-spirited artist who becomes entangled in a whirlwind romance with Rose. Recognized for his extraordinary talent, DiCaprio has graced numerous critically acclaimed films, including "The Revenant" (2015), "Inception" (2010), and "The Departed" (2006).

Gloria Stuart as Old Rose Dawson Calvert: Stuart breathes life into the elderly Rose, recounting her experiences aboard the Titanic as she reflects on the enduring power of love. Aside from her memorable performance in "Titanic," Stuart had a prolific career spanning several decades, including notable appearances in "The Invisible Man" (1933) and "Rebecca of Sunnybrook Farm" (1938).

Billy Zane as Caledon "Cal" Hockley: Zane delivers a commanding performance as Cal, Rose's wealthy and possessive fiancé. With an impressive filmography, Zane has made his mark in numerous movies, such as "Dead Calm" (1989), "The Phantom" (1996), and "Zoolander" (2001).

Kathy Bates as Molly Brown: Bates portrays the vivacious and resilient Molly Brown, a first-class passenger who befriends Rose. Known for her versatility, Bates has graced both the small and big screen, appearing in acclaimed productions like "Misery" (1990), "Fried Green Tomatoes" (1991), and the television series "American Horror Story" (2013-2021).

Frances Fisher as Ruth DeWitt Bukater: Fisher brings complexity to the role of Ruth, Rose's mother, who emphasizes the importance of maintaining their upper-class status. Notable for her performances in "Unforgiven" (1992), "The Lincoln Lawyer" (2011), and the series "Resurrection" (2014-2015), Fisher's talent shines through in every role she takes on.

This extraordinary cast, led by Kate Winslet and Leonardo DiCaprio, delivers heartfelt and compelling performances that make "Titanic" a true cinematic masterpiece. Their undeniable talent, combined with the genius of James Cameron at the helm, brings the characters and their stories to life in a way that continues to captivate audiences to this day.
